Yeah, it's for real. I've been there many times. It does fall and become a bridge as part of the 15 pt attrib quest. Though I've never actually seen it fall and the last time I went, I made a point of trying to watch it. For me, it just suddenly dissappeared and made the bridge. Maybe it's a graphics thing. When you get up there to cross the bridge it makes, it doesn't look passable, but obviously, it is.

I think what really happens is that the statue you see is a temporary background for far away shots then when you get close enough the comp redraws the picture with close up graphics which are in the down postion. ANet probably never updated the far away pic in the down position.
You notice a simlar thing with things like arches and large rocks, as you get closer it will redraw in better detail sometimes moving to the side a little bit.
